Nobody mentions the jaw.
You get the hypermobility diagnosis and you hear about knees, shoulders, hips, ankles. Then you go home and your jaw clicks, your temples ache, and you clench all night, and every one of those gets filed under stress.
Your jaw is a joint. It's built from the same tissue as every other joint you have. It uses that tissue about two thousand times a day just to swallow.
Of course it's part of the story.
